I think I found a bug in the following function:

void ObjectCache::removeExpiredObjectsInCache(double expiryTime)
{
    OpenThreads::ScopedLock<OpenThreads::Mutex> lock(_objectCacheMutex);

    // Remove expired entries from object cache
    ObjectCacheMap::iterator oitr = _objectCache.begin();
    while(oitr != _objectCache.end())
    {
        if (oitr->second.second<=expiryTime)
        {
           // _objectCache.erase(oitr++);                      << This line was 
causing unpredictable issues.
            oitr = _objectCache.erase(oitr);                    << replaced 
with this line.
        }
        else
        {
            ++oitr;
        }
    }
}
